无服务器架构是一种云计算执行模型,在这种模型中,云提供商动态管理机器的分配。其特点包括最小化运行和管理服务器的工作量,降低开发和测试的难度,提高可扩展性和弹性。无服务器架构也带来了一些挑战,如性能瓶颈、冷启动问题等。本文将对无服务器架构进行深度解析与评测,以帮助读者更好地理解和使用这种新型的计算模型。
在当今的信息技术领域,无服务器架构已经成为了一个热门的话题,无服务器架构,也被称为功能即服务(FaaS)或事件驱动的计算,是一种云计算执行模型,在这种模型中,云提供商动态管理机器的分配,这种架构模式的出现,为开发者和企业在处理大规模数据和复杂业务逻辑时,提供了一种全新的解决方案。
我们来了解一下无服务器架构的基本概念,无服务器架构是一种云计算执行模型,在这种模型中,云提供商动态管理机器的分配,这意味着开发者只需要关注他们的代码,而不需要关心底层的基础设施,这种架构模式的出现,为开发者和企业在处理大规模数据和复杂业务逻辑时,提供了一种全新的解决方案。
无服务器架构的主要优点是其弹性和可扩展性,由于云提供商负责管理基础设施,开发者可以专注于编写代码,而不需要担心服务器的维护和管理,无服务器架构还具有高度的可扩展性,可以根据业务需求动态调整资源。
无服务器架构也有其缺点,由于无服务器架构是基于事件的,因此在某些情况下,可能会导致资源的浪费,无服务器架构的复杂性可能会增加开发和维护的难度,无服务器架构的成本可能会高于传统的服务器架构,因为它是基于使用量的。
在实际的性能评测中,我们发现无服务器架构在处理大规模数据和复杂业务逻辑时,表现出了出色的性能,它能够快速响应请求,并且在需要时能够自动扩展资源,无服务器架构还能够提供高级别的安全性和可靠性。
无服务器架构是一种具有巨大潜力的新兴技术,虽然它有一些缺点,但是随着技术的发展和市场的成熟,我们相信这些缺点将会被逐渐解决,对于开发者和企业来说,无服务器架构提供了一种全新的解决方案,可以帮助他们更高效地处理大规模数据和复杂业务逻辑。